Just a quick update: I managed to work around the issue by including the
CharBuffer$CBInputStream from the Resin jar. Seems to fix the issue.

I remember seeing a thread earlier about a missing class in the first
release of Hessian-3.0.12 jar. I can't reach the archives to get the
exact name, but I ran into that problem and the new jar fixed it.
However, I'm now seeing a new exception regarding a missing inner class:
java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: com/caucho/util/CharBuffer$CBInputStream
Any ideas on what might be happening? Is there a newer build available?
